General and Administrative Expenses — these are a part of a company's operating expenses that are not directly related to the production of goods or the provision of services but are necessary for the overall functioning of the business.What these expenses include
- Salaries of administrative staff (executives, HR, accountants, legal personnel)
- Office rent and utilities
- Office equipment and IT infrastructure
- Professional services (auditors, lawyers, consultants)
- Insurance
- General administrative travel and representation expenses
- Cost control
A high level of such expenses may indicate inefficient management or an overly complex structure - Profitability
Reducing administrative expenses while maintaining stable revenue increases operating profit - Comparative analysis
Investors can compare this metric as a percentage of revenue among companies in the same industry - Business flexibility
Companies with a flexible and controlled expense structure are more resilient to revenue declines
Annual General and Administrative Expenses Magellan Midstream Partners, L.P.
| 2022 | 2021 | 2020 | 2019 | 2018 | 2017 | 2016 | 2015 | 2014 | 2013 | 2012 | 2011 |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 241 M | 206 M | 171 M | 197 M | 194 M | 166 M | 148 M | 151 M | 148 M | 132 M | 109 M | 98.7 M |
All numbers in USD currency
